Game Play
- The deck of 92 cards is shuffled together (56 numeric cards�14 in each suit of blue, green, purple, and red / 36 word cards�4 each of Devil, Sin, Temptation, Trial, Prayer, Grace, Ask, Blessing, and
Amen cards).
- Each player is dealt 7 cards.
- The remainder of the deck is placed face down on the playing surface with the
top card placed beside the deck face up as the first card in the discard pile.
- Play begins with the player to the left of the dealer and moves clockwise
(unless reversed by a �Prayer� card).
- At his/her turn each player may play a card from his/her hand onto the discard
pile matching the current card on the discard pile by color, number, or word�unless the current card was played by the preceding player and is an evil card
(Devil, Sin, Temptation, or Trial). Or, a player can choose to play a Card of
Light (Amen, Blessing, Grace, Prayer, or Ask).
- If a player cannot or chooses not to play a card from his/her hand, then a
card must be drawn from the deck. This card can be played immediately if possible.
- The player discarding his/her last card must say �Amen� as soon as the card is placed on the discard pile, or that player must draw
one card from the deck. The human player will be given about 3 seconds to click
on a �Say Amen� button.
- A player may not end a round by playing an evil card (Devil, Sin, Temptation,
or Trial). If a player�s last card is one of these, he/she may play it but then must draw a card from
the deck which cannot be immediately played.
